Twitter Burns About Tom Brady’s Broadcasting Debut That Are Way Meaner Than the Jokes at His Netflix Roast

This clip from Awful Announcing pretty well sums up how Tom Brady’s debut as a Fox NFL analyst went, with the Hall of Fame quarterback awkwardly holding out a fist that rules analyst Mike Pereira refuses to bump. 

The Athletic summed up Brady’s first day on the job about as kindly as possible, calling him “a man learning the job in real time.” Brady was just okay, providing “perfectly fine commentary but nothing transformative that will educate a viewer on being a smarter football fan.”

Unfortunately for Brady, fans on Twitter/X weren’t nearly as diplomatic when describing his performance. Here’s how football fans at large responded to the GOAT’s first game behind the mic:
